One of football’s most colourful characters has found himself at the centre of yet another dramatic falling-out. The relationship between Memphis Depay and Corinthians has taken another tense turn, with the Dutch forward accusing the Brazilian club’s board of breaking an agreement that, according to him, had already been reached to extend his contract for two more seasons. The dispute has quickly escalated into one of the most explosive contract sagas of the summer.

Depay’s Explosive Social Media Statement

Through his social media accounts, Memphis expressed his disappointment after learning of Corinthians’ decision not to move forward with the renewal. The 32-year-old did not mince his words, going public in a direct and pointed message directed at the club’s hierarchy.

In his own words, Depay stated: “Very disappointed to read that Corinthians decided not to honour our agreement in place to extend my contract for 2 more years. This renewal was explicitly agreed upon by the president as well as the sporting, legal and financial department. Some people decided however to breach this engagement… I didn’t want this situation and always respected the club throughout the process, but now I am forced to react strongly in order to preserve my interests. In the upcoming days I will speak publicly but rest assured that I will not leave this unacceptable behaviour unsanctioned.”

The 32-year-old forward claimed that the new deal had been agreed upon with different departments within the club before some individuals decided to back out. According to the former Barcelona and Atlético de Madrid player, the renewal had received approval from the club’s president as well as its sporting, legal, and financial departments.

Corinthians’ Official Response

Brazilian club Corinthians confirmed they would not extend Memphis Depay’s contract, which was due to expire. The club said financial considerations were behind the decision.

Corinthians released a statement on social media, saying: “We recognize that this was a difficult decision, but without a doubt necessary for the future of the club.”

Despite Depay’s impact, the club announced on Tuesday that it would not be renewing his contract, via a lengthy statement published on social media.

Two Years at the Neo Química Arena

The Dutch forward joined Corinthians as a free agent in September 2024 after leaving Atlético Madrid, seeking to revive his career away from European football.

The 32-year-old had called the Neo Química Arena home for the best part of two years, scoring 20 goals in 79 appearances, whilst winning the Paulistão, Copa do Brasil, and the Supercopa Rei in the process.

He went on to secure three major trophies: the Campeonato Paulista and the Copa do Brasil in 2025, followed by the Supercopa do Brasil.

The Financial Storm Brewing Behind the Scenes

The contract dispute does not exist in isolation. According to reports from Brazilian media, Corinthians reportedly owes Memphis Depay close to 42 million Brazilian reais, approximately $8 million, not including interest.

Financial issues at the club have complicated matters, with unpaid bonuses and signing fee instalments still outstanding. Chief Financial Officer Emerson Piovesan admitted the club’s difficulties while speaking to ESPN, describing it as “the biggest challenge of my life.”

Reports suggest Depay is owed €1.7 million in performance-related bonuses, alongside a €1m instalment of his signing bonus, which was due in mid-September 2025. These financial disagreements sparked rumours that the striker could terminate his contract early, with Turkish side Besiktas briefly linked to a potential move.

On-Field Controversies During His Stint

His time at Corinthians has also been marked by controversy. Earlier in March, television cameras appeared to show Depay using his phone while on the Corinthians bench before a member of the coaching staff intervened.

Despite those flashpoints, Depay consistently delivered when fit and on the pitch, making himself one of the most impactful foreign players in the Brazilian top flight during his tenure.

A World Cup to Forget

Depay’s leverage for finding a top-tier European team may be slightly impacted by his recent international form. He struggled heavily with injuries in early 2026, which limited his preparation.

During the 2026 FIFA World Cup, his role under Dutch national team coach Ronald Koeman was heavily reduced. He failed to score any goals, appearing for just 54 minutes across three matches before the Netherlands was eliminated by Morocco in the Round of 32.

What Happens Next?

Because the contract will officially expire instead of being terminated via a transfer window deal, the 32-year-old forward is immediately classified as an unrestricted free agent.

With Corinthians refusing to extend his contract and Depay maintaining that a two-year renewal had already been agreed, the dispute could now escalate into a legal and contractual battle.

The decision leaves the Netherlands’ all-time top scorer without a club. Depay has promised further public statements in the coming days, and his threat of legal action suggests this saga is far from over.
